The purpose of the Emergency Volunteer Center is to provide a centralized clearinghouse to coordinate community needs and large influxes of spontaneous volunteers to increase the ability to respond to and recover from disasters.
During the course of the training, volunteers will learn the basic functions of the Emergency Volunteer Center. This is comprised of two models, a Call Center and a Mobilized Center, each of which has specific staffed positions that facilitate the process of spontaneous volunteer management. There are a maximum of eight positions that will need to be filled by trained disaster volunteers, some of which include Volunteer Needs Call Intake, Volunteer Intake and Screening, Volunteer Matching, Safety Briefing, and Staff Training.
